Frank Soucie, 60, the popular retired postal worker who was the subject of an intensive search until his body was found buried in the back yard of his Ridgewood, Queens home Tuesday night, was a victim of "homicidal asphyxia," the medical examiner ruled Wednesday.
Cops Wednesday had detained his stepson, Derek Tudor, 27, who had reportedly confessed, but had not yet charged him in the crime.
NYPD spokesman Paul Browne was quoted in the Daily News as saying Tudor admitted suffocating Soucie but then "began to cry again and asked for a lawyer."
